50. Joe Mixon

Joe Mixon was a beast of a Running Back at the University of Oklahoma, though off-field issues likely cost him on Draft Day, where he fell to the Second Round of the 2017 Draft, landing with the Cincinnati Bengals.

Mixon was decent as a rookie (628 Rushing Yards, 4 TDs), but he made his expected move to a higher echelon of RBs, as a sophomore, breaking 1,100 Rushing Yards, and doing so again in 2019.  An injury held Mixon to only six Games in 2020, but last season Mixon had a personal best 1,205 Rushing Yards, with 13 Touchdowns on the ground.  He was rewarded with his first Pro Bowl, and was instrumental in the Bengals march to a Super Bowl appearance.

Currently in his sixth season in the NFL, Mixon could break 7,000 Yards From Scrimmage in 2022, and is a player in his peak.
